Laser printers come in two types. The only black toner used in monochrome laser printers. All they need is a black toner cartridge.
Another type is the color laser printer which uses four colors for printing. These colors are magenta, cyan, yellow and black. The printer uses different amounts of each color to create different colors during printing.
